The ingredients needed to make Crispy and Light Tempura Batter:

  1. Make ready 95 grams Cake flour
  2. Prepare 5 grams Baking powder
  3. Get 3 Ice cubes
  4. Get 160 ml Water
  5. Make ready 1 tbsp

Instructions to make Crispy and Light Tempura Batter:

  1. Sift the cake flour and baking powder together.
  2. Mix the ice cubes, water and together. Add the sifted flour and baking powder to this in one go, mix it around with cooking chopsticks about 10 times, and it’s done!
  3. With this amount of batter I can fry 6 shrimp, 200 g of kabocha squash, 6 shiitake mushrooms, 1 packet of maitake mushrooms, 150 g of bamboo shoot, and 1/2 an onion. That’s a lot, so if you’re just frying a small amoung you can use less than half the amount of batter!
